  • The signature Haori Shirt from SOULIVE is the brand's contemporary take on the traditional Japanese haori jacket. Made from a lightweight sashiko fabric, this shirt blends elements of customary Japanese garb with western-style attire, creating a unique shirt that is both contemporary and classic. This Ainoha style installment was indigo-dyed for a rich color that will fade with wear, and features patchwork repair detailing with various fabrics sourced from the city of Kofu, Japan.

  • Established in 2013, SOULIVE is a new concept brand from the distinguished Japan Blue Group. With indigo at its core, the brand transforms traditional workwear into contemporary garments of the highest grade. As a member of the Japan Blue Group, SOULIVE enjoys the same peerless control over the production process as its siblings Momotaro and Japan Blue, allowing for unparalleled creative control from start to finish.
